The Conquest of Al-Andalusia (now Spain) in Ramadan
|
The
first attempt of entering Al-Andalusia was made by Tarif
Al-Barbari, the follower of Conqueror, Musa Ibn Nusair, in the
month of Ramadan 91 A.H. as Caliph Al-Walid Ibn Malik agreed to
the latter’s suggestion to conquer Al-Andalusia and spread Islam
there; indeed Tarif returned back from this noble attempt with
great success.
Later,
the Caliph sent Tariq Ibn Ziyad to cross the sea and settle at
what is now known as Gibraltar (Mount of Tariq) That happened in
the month of Sha`ban, 92 A.H. On reaching Andalusia, Tariq ordered
to burn all the ships so that his soldiers would not try or even
think to retreat and return home. Then he delivered his famous
preach where he assured them of the great reward awaiting them. In
twenty eighth of Ramadan, 92a A.H, they defeated the occupiers of
Al-Andalusia, King Qout and his army, and he achieved great
success; this is followed by the huge victories achieved by Musa
Ibn Nusair also in the month of Ramadan the following year, 93A.H.
Thus,
the great month of Ramadan witnessed a series of victories for
three consecutive years on the hand of those great leaders: Tarif
Al-Barbari, Tariq Ibn Ziyad and Musa Ibn Nusair who strove hard to
spread Islam on the land of Andalusia, the lost paradise. Yes,
